// Encoding sniffing for user-uploaded text files in Saltgrass.
// We check BOM first, then a capped statistical pass (8 KB max)
// to avoid unbounded reads on hostile uploads. Ambiguous files
// fall back to this constant rather than guessing, which closed
// the smuggling vector flagged in the last audit. Fixed as of the
// build noted below.

trace token, bawif-tajof: htk14_21e308fc7b4137

**Crash Report Pipeline — Triage Basics**

When a Flintley mobile crash report fails to appear in the Quarrel dashboard, first check the ingest queue lag metric. If lag exceeds ten minutes, the symbolication workers are likely backed up; restarting them clears most stalls. Do not re-upload dSYM bundles manually, as duplicates confuse the dedupe stage. For symbolication failures tied to a specific release, escalate to the Pipelines rotation. The full triage checklist lives on the internal page below.

runbook for yahog-yagaf: https://superset.nelvrogrid.test/deploy/issue/issue/secrets/view/spaces/pages/2e36c109983dc36bf722670c

Quick heads-up on Pinwheel UI versioning: we cut a minor release every sprint, and anything touching component props needs a changeset file in the PR. No changeset, no merge — the bot will nag you. Majors are rare and go through the design council first. The full policy, with examples of what counts as breaking, lives on the internal page below.

wiki page, bahip-yahip: https://grafana.qirvanlabs.corp/browse/display/projects/cc3a1b9dbfc9

FAQ: Does Copperline hot-reload config? Yes, for most keys. The watcher picks up changes to `runtime.yaml` within ten seconds and applies them without restart. Keys under `storage.*` and `tls.*` are load-once and require a rolling restart; the reviewer should flag any PR that assumes otherwise. Reload events are logged at INFO with the diff, so reviewers can verify behavior in staging. The full list of reloadable versus static keys is maintained here:

operations page: https://confluence.lumicsys.internal/projects/display/projects/display